首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    PHP调用API接口实现天气查询功能的示例

    天气预报查询接口API,在这里我使用的是国家气象局天气预报接口 使用较多的还有:新浪天气预报接口、百度天气预报接口、google天气接口、Yahoo天气接口等等。...1、查询方式 根据地名查询各城市天气情况 2.请求URL地址 http://route.showapi.com/9-2 3、接口参数说明: 一、系统级参数(所有接入点都需要的参数): 二、应用级参数(每个接入点有自己的参数...格式返回结果 1)系统级参数(所有接入点都会返回的参数) 2)应用级参数(系统级输出参数showapi_res_body字段中的json数据结构) /【要记得博客地址www.isres.com】/具体调用操作...php //查找淄博天气情况 //接口自带编写的数组 $showapi_appid = '46435'; //替换此值,在官网的"我的应用"中找到相关值 $showapi_secret = '7c55aef4ede442ffa49b24c2c808e523...json格式的字符串进行编码 $arr = (json_decode($result)); $v = $arr->showapi_res_body;$attr = $v->f1; //所需要的数据进行调用

    3K10

    使用 Electron 构建天气桌面小工具:调用公开 API 实现跨平台实时天气查询V1.0.0

    API(Open-Meteo)构建一个轻量级、跨平台的桌面天气小工具。...前端逻辑:定位、API 调用、渲染 ├── styles.css # 自定义样式(或使用 Tailwind) ├── package.json └── README.md 四、完整代码实现..."> 4. renderer.js —— 核心逻辑 // 天气代码映射(来自 Open-Meteo 文档) const WEATHER_CODES =...支持中文城市名模糊匹配 7 天预报 直观展示未来一周气温趋势 本地缓存 记住上次查询城市,提升体验 ️ 系统托盘 关闭窗口后仍可从托盘唤出 免费 API 无需注册 Key,无调用限制 七、扩展建议...添加“刷新”按钮 支持多城市切换(标签页) 集成系统通知(高温/降雨提醒) 自定义主题(浅色/深色模式) 导出天气报告为图片 八、结语 通过这个项目,你不仅学会了如何用 Electron 调用网络

    30810

    Android 天气APP(三)访问天气API与数据请求

    访问天气API与数据请求 2. 访问天气API接口 3....访问天气API接口 这里用的是和风天气API接口,点击进入官网 点击天气API进行登录控制台或者注册账号 注册用邮箱就可以了,这里没有什么好讲解的,我是已经注册过了,所以我登录就可以了,...点击创建 接下来我们看一下开发文档怎么去获取天气数据 点击常规天气数据,免费版 now就是今天的天气,根据这个文档我们来写一个访问地址 https://free-api.heweather.net...3,response.body().string()只能调用一次,在第一次时有返回值,第二次再调用时将会返回null。....string()=="+response.body().string()); } } }); } 在定位结果里面调用网络请求方法

    3.2K20

    天气预报查询API详解

    本文将详细介绍天气预报查询API的基本概念、功能、使用场景以及如何集成和使用。天气预报查询API天气预报查询API是一种应用程序编程接口(API),它允许开发者通过编程方式获取天气数据。...天气预报查询里面含有智能天气实况 API、天气逐小时预报 API、天气逐3小时预报 API、15天预报 API、国内/国外城市查询 API~功能特点实时性:提供最新的天气数据,通常每分钟或每小时更新一次...如何集成天气预报查询API选择API服务:根据需求选择合适的天气预报API服务提供商,如 APISpace 的 天气预报查询。获取API密钥:注册并获取API访问密钥,这是调用API时的身份验证凭证。...阅读文档:详细阅读API文档,了解API的请求格式、参数、响应数据结构等。编写代码:使用合适的编程语言和库编写代码,实现API的调用。测试:在开发环境中测试API调用,确保功能正常。...示例代码以下是使用Python语言调用天气预报查询API的一个简单示例:import requestsurl = "https://eolink.o.apispace.com/456456/weather

    1.3K10
    领券